Tribal nations possess the inherent power to self-govern. This power includes the essential role of protecting the safety and general welfare of their community members and promoting public health. Tribal health jurisdictions have a wide range of governmental responsibilities to fulfill and during emergencies those include maintaining essential functions, issuing public health mandates, implementing nonpharmaceutical interventions such as isolation and quarantine, distribution of medical countermeasures, and more.
The Commission provides technical assistance to Tribes and urban Indian health organizations with collaborative emergency response planning, creating template resolutions and codes, emergency preparedness training, facilitating regional meetings, and working with state agencies to ensure tribal sovereignty is honored in state plans, policies, and procedures.
